Output 6d8064888a2402ec77bc3f6b67442a071f7efa41877913e3fbc6ddc954b2be61:3

value
821960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3ae71040df4e71dd1ee2331a1a3a0fd8b9277d OP_EQUAL
address
3EkM7biPfq7hNUP9ojK9Zv6kNaArEPMb2a
transaction
6d8064888a2402ec77bc3f6b67442a071f7efa41877913e3fbc6ddc954b2be61
spent
true